Output 4066dcc0a7ce747220ee7915ef247ddd5adcec570e82b51abe9780c0e78e02e7:0

value
1365430
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4fac5b0d140cda4a47256677a7d23bc7415494c3 OP_EQUAL
address
38xHnBQEEYAzMJrQXFhNbzqefgoJKD2RTq
transaction
4066dcc0a7ce747220ee7915ef247ddd5adcec570e82b51abe9780c0e78e02e7
spent
true